What is an Audi Key Fob?
An Audi key fob is an advanced push-button control gadget that enables vehicle owners to operate their cars quickly. Unlike conventional keys, which require physical insertion into the ignition, a key fob provides various performances, consisting of remote locking and unlocking of doors, opening the trunk, and in some cases, starting the ignition from a range.
Key Features of Audi Key Fobs
Remote Locking and Unlocking: With a basic press of a button, users can lock or open their lorry from a range. This feature increases convenience, particularly when bring products or in adverse climate condition.
Keyless Entry: Many contemporary Audi models feature a keyless entry system that permits owners to access their lorries without physically pushing the button. By merely carrying the fob close by, the car immediately recognizes it and unlocks the doors as the owner techniques.
Push Button Start: Audi key fobs often include a push-button ignition system, allowing the motorist to begin the car with the fob present inside the car, further improving security and convenience.
Panic Function: In emergency situations, users can activate the panic button, which sets off the car's horn and flashing lights, accentuating the vehicle.
Smart Features: Advanced designs include features such as a remote engine start, enabling users to precondition the car for ambient temperature level and convenience before going into.
How Audi Key Fobs Work
Audi key fobs operate by means of radio frequency signals that communicate with the car. When the button on the fob is pressed, it sends out a coded signal to the car's on-board computer system. If the code matches, the car unlocks or starts as commanded.
Security Features
audi car keys places substantial emphasis on the security of its vehicles, and the key fob is no exception.
Security FeatureDescriptionRolling Code TechnologyModifications the code each time the key fob is utilized, avoiding unapproved access.Encrypted SignalsSafeguards versus interception by unapproved gadgets or passively recording signals.Vehicle Immobilizer SystemPrevents the engine from starting without the right key fob being present.Key Fob DeactivationOwners can shut down taken or lost key fobs through the dealership or onboard systems.Typical FAQs About Audi Key Fobs
